Dictionary Definition of Bank Errors

A legal summary on bank errors would typically discuss the legal implications and remedies available to individuals or businesses affected by such errors. It would cover topics such as the responsibility of banks to maintain accurate records, the duty to promptly rectify errors, and the potential liability of banks for any financial losses incurred by their customers due to these errors. The summary may also touch upon relevant laws and regulations governing banking practices, as well as any legal recourse available to affected parties, such as filing a complaint with the appropriate regulatory authority or pursuing a civil lawsuit for damages.

Bank Errors FAQ'S

No, you are not entitled to keep money that was mistakenly deposited into your bank account. The bank can reverse the transaction and retrieve the funds.

If you notice an error in your bank statement, you should immediately contact your bank and inform them about the discrepancy. They will investigate the issue and rectify any errors if necessary.

No, a bank cannot charge you for their own error. If you are mistakenly charged, you should contact your bank and request a refund.

Under the Electronic Fund Transfer Act, banks generally have 10 business days to investigate and correct errors in your account. However, this timeframe may vary depending on the specific circumstances.

If the bank refuses to correct an error in your account, you should escalate the issue by filing a complaint with the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au (CFPB) or seeking legal advice from an attorney specializing in banking law.

Yes, you can sue the bank for making an error in your account if they fail to rectify the mistake or if the error causes you financial harm. Consult with a lawyer to understand the legal options available to you.

In certain circumstances, a bank may freeze your account due to their own error. However, they are required to promptly rectify the mistake and release the funds once the error is resolved.

No, a bank cannot charge you overdraft fees for their own error. If you are mistakenly charged, you should contact your bank and request a refund.

In some cases, you may be entitled to compensation for the inconvenience caused by a bank error. This would depend on the specific circumstances and the extent of the harm caused. Consult with a lawyer to assess your options.

To prevent bank errors, it is important to regularly review your bank statements, keep track of your transactions, and promptly report any discrepancies to your bank. Additionally, maintaining clear communication with your bank and keeping records of all transactions can help prevent errors.
